Beavers Set to Take on No. 1 Washington Friday at Lorenz

Oct 17, 2022

THE GAME: The Oregon State men's soccer team will face another ranked opponent Friday, when No. 1 Washington visits Lorenz Field on Friday.

Quick Hitters:
- Clarence Awoudor was named Pac-12 Player of the Week this week, and was tabbed to the College Soccer News Team of the Week.
- Javier Armas was named Pac-12 Player of the Week and College Soccer News National Player of the Week on Sept. 26.
- The Beavers are coming off the best season in program history, as they went 14-2-4, won the Pac-12 and entered the NCAA Tournament as the No. 1 overall seed.
- Oregon State made the final eight of the NCAA Tournament last season, its deepest run in program history
- The Beavers have made the NCAA Tournament six times in program history, with three of those appearances coming in Terry Boss' four years as head coach
- Boss has the best winning percentage of any coach in program history at .654
- Oregon State posted six clean sheets last season, a program record
- The Beavers welcome 17 newcomers to this year's squad
- Oregon State has representatives of nine different countries on its roster: USA, Spain, France, Argentina, Chile, Ethiopia, Germany, Italy, and Senegal
- The Beavers welcome in three new assistant coaches this season in Abel Wasswa, Sergi Nus and Alex Rangel
- Joran Gerbet, Gael Gibert and Adrian Molina Diaz all return to the Oregon State squad after earning All-Pac-12 recognition last season.
- Molina-Diaz scored six goals and had three assists last season, despite playing only 12 matches due to injury
- Mouhameth Thiam led the Beavers with five game-winning goals last season, despite starting just nine of Oregon State's 20 matches
- The Beavers are 34-7-9 at home during Boss' tenure
- The Beavers are 11th in the nation for corner kicks per game, averaging 7.0 per contest
- OSU has not lost in its last eight Pac-12 home matches
- Joran Gerbet earned Pac-12 Freshman of the Year honors last season, joining Joe Zaher, Robbie Findley, Danny Mwanga, Timmy Mueller and Sofiane Djeffal as Beavers to earn the honor (Findley, Mwanga, Mueller and Djeffal were all MLS Draft selections following their Beavers careers)
- Nicklas Lund led all Oregon State field players with 1,870 minutes played last season, starting all 20 matches on the OSU back line.
- Javier Armas and Lund are the only Beavers to play every minute in the first eight matches.

The Matchup:
- Oregon State is 17-36-4 all-time against Washington
- The Beavers have gotten at least a draw in three of the last four matchups, going 2-1-1 over that span.
- Washington was also ranked No. 1 in the nation when the Beavers faced the Huskies in Seattle last season, with Oregon State earning a 2-1 victory in the contest.
- The last time OSU and UW met the Beavers clinched the Pac-12 title at Lorenz Field in a 1-1 draw to close out the 2021 regular season.
